It's not that they're not helpful or lazy - those are more player characteristics than class characteristics.

It's that they can't do anything at all which effectively acts as a force multiplier for a group. Their sustained DPS blows. Stuns aren't all that necessary or comparatively useful if the rest of the group is decent, and are a pretty huge manasink if you're doing anything except Tishan's clash. Even rangers have root, and do a good deal more sustained DPS. AoE nuking is almost never appropriate in a traditional, non-AoE group. Shadow step/Yonder are rather pointless unless you're in a hallway or really safe environment already; if you pull aggro, using those spells is one of the worst things you can do for your tank. Snare is adequate.

Basically, if you're looking for a 6th member, every single other class is a better choice, players being equal or player quality being unknown.
